[Driver] -pg -mfentry should respect target specific decisions for -mframe-pointer=all
Summary:
$ clang -O2 -pg -mfentry foo.c
was adding frame pointers to all functions. This was exposed via
compiling the Linux kernel for x86_64 with CONFIG_FUNCTION_TRACER
enabled.
-pg was unconditionally setting the equivalent of -fno-omit-frame-pointer,
regardless of the presence of -mfentry or optimization level. After this
patch, frame pointers will only be omitted at -O0 or if
-fno-omit-frame-pointer is explicitly set for -pg -mfentry.
